Ryanair's boss is taking aim at the Taoiseach again over Dublin Airport's passenger cap.
CEO, Mullingar's Michael O'Leary says Micheál Martin needs to explain why no progress has been made, 12 months after promises the restriction would be scrapped.
He says the sum total of action taken by the government on the cap has been zero:
